We have a new opportunity for a Medical Administration Officer to join the team at our Icon Cancer Care Centre Gosford. This is a permanent, part-time role providing administration, secretarial and reception support for the radiation oncology unit. You will be responsible for ensuring accurate appointments are booked, patients are billed correctly, and paperwork processed accurately and in a timely fashion.


This role will report to the Administration Manager, working part-time hours during our hours of operation based at our Gosford centre, with occasional shifts at our Wyong clinic.


Key Responsibilities:


Welcoming patients, collecting and entering personal details

Scheduling appointments

Answering telephone calls and responding to enquiries

Fee discussions and processing patient billing

Monitoring and assessing the administration care path of all patients

Maintaining and managing patient information

Supporting Icon's WHS Officers and committees to effectively carry out their responsibilities

Modelling and promoting Icon's vision and values.

What we are hoping you bring to the role:

High attention to detail

Experience in a similar role in a day hospital setting desirable.

Drivers licence (ability to travel between Gosford and Wyong centres)

Experience with Medicare, DVA and Private Health Insurance desirable.

Excellent organisational and time management skills

Ability to communicate with clarity both verbally (face-to-face and telephone) and written

Ability to use computer systems – competence required in Word and Excel

Delivery of excellent client service (to internal and/or external clients)

Possessing basic knowledge of medical terminology
